Omschrijving

Unsurpassed in authority, reliability and accuracy; Blackstone's Statutes, trusted by students for over 30 years.

Celebrating over 30 years as the market-leading series, Blackstone's Statutes have an unrivalled tradition of trust and quality. With a rock-solid reputation for accuracy, reliability, and authority, they remain first-choice for students and lecturers, providing a careful selection of up-to-date legislation for exams and course use.

- Clear and easy-to-use, helping you find what you need instantly

-Edited by experts and covering all the key legislation needed for criminal law courses, so you can use alongside your textbook to ensure you approach your assessments with confidence

- Unannotated legislation - perfect for exam use

- Also available as an e-book with functionality and navigation features

Over de auteur

Sir Malcolm Evans KCMG is Professor of Public International Law at the University of Bristol. He was a member and Chair of the UN Subcommittee for the Prevention of Torture until 2020.
